Alternative Murder Theories

O.J. has suggested a hitman killed Ron and Nicole. Those who agree with this theory say it is supported by the following details:

    * The murder of Ron and Nicole was among a string of murders of people associated with O.J., Ron, and Nicole. Casimir Sucharski, a friend of O.J., was murdered two weeks after Ron and Nicole. On March 19, 1995 O.J.'s friend, record company promoter Charles Minor, was murdered. On July 30, 1993, eleven months before the famous double murder, Ron Goldman's friend Brett Cantor was killed with a knife in a manner identical to Ron and Nicole: from behind and across the throat and stabbed repeatedly on the arms and chest. Michael Nigg, a waiter at the Mezzaluna (Ron Goldman was also a waiter there) was shot in the head and killed. Another Mezzaluna waiter barely survived a car bombing.
    * Many working at Mezzaluna were involved with the Mob and/or the drug trade.
    * Photos of Nicole with known criminals of the drug trade in a hot tub and on a bed were shown on the news. O.J. said he was upset when he saw his children associated with the drug scene that Nicole had apparently become involved with.
    * Barry Hoestler, a private investigator hired for the Simpson case by Robert Shapiro, said Nicole talked about the idea of opening a restaurant with Ron Goldman as her partner, and financing it with cocaine profits. Hoestler said Nicole and her friends were "over their heads with some dope dealers".
    * Ron and Nicole were killed by a knife slicing across the throat and multiple stabbings. Their vocal chords were severed to prevent them from screaming. This is a common hitman technique employed to prevent the victim from alerting others. An enraged ex-husband is unlikely to know how to do this, but a hitman would know it.
    * Nicole's best friend was Faye Resnick, a cocaine addict. Someone broke into Resnick's apartment to take documents and photographs. Later, Resnick skipped town. O.J.'s defense team said Nicole and Ron may have been killed by drug dealers to scare Resnick into paying her drug debt. Prosecutors said there was no evidence to back this theory.
    * Blood collected near the bodies was so dried up that the DNA was destroyed. A DNA match to O.J. was impossible. On July 3, a small quantity of fresh blood was found on Nicole's back gate with no photo records of its existence on June 13 or June 14. This blood's DNA matched O.J. Simpson's DNA. According to the theory, the fresh blood should have dried too, so it must have been taken from O.J.'s blood (the blood he gave to the police) and was planted there later.
    * There was an unexplained DNA mix on the steering wheel column of the car. The DNA was neither O.J.'s, nor Nicole's, nor Goldman's.
    * The "car testimonies" of Park and Kato, which suggest unexplained movement of vehicle/s, were supressed from the trial.
    * Al Cowlings once served as a bodyguard for convicted drug smuggler Joey Ippolito.
    * Joey Ippolito escaped from a Florida jail three weeks before the murders and made many calls to O.J. According to the theory, Ippolito probably hired a hitman to commit the drug related murders. Frankie Viserto is one hitman known to be close to Ippolito. In the past, Viserto has tortured and beheaded his victims with a knife.
    * Nicole's sister Denise Brown was often seen and photographed with ex-Mob enforcer and FBI informant Tony Fiato, a recruit of Ippolito. Denise denied that Fiato was her boyfriend.
    * Police detectives broke state law and their own policy when they waited hours to summon the county coroner.
    * In violation of policy, evidence remained in the processing room for three days before the first piece was booked in the secure ECU. The evidence was on a table top, and could be handled by anyone with access. 70 to 80 police personnel had access.
    * Someone broke into Robert Shapiro's office, forced open a locked filing cabinet, and stole confidential papers related to the case.
    * O.J. Simpson said that only once, in 1989, had he and Nicole got into a fight that injured her. Nicole used makeup in one of the photos showing her with facial bruises after the fight. He said Nicole's written statements of domestic abuse were a plan to get out of a prenuptial agreement.
